Sally Dawkins passed away in peace this morning just four weeks shy of her 88th birthday.
She left this life to move to her next life that is likely dedicated to fabulous and often feisty divas with a penchant for blush, lipstick, kitties, bling (on their wings) and parties. Sally adored all her many friends – from 1st grade In Wilmington, MA (they’re still great friends!) through living in Oakland, NJ and finally, East Greenwich and Providence, RI. Her career as the “voice” of law firms in Providence reaped an abundance of amazing friends. All this written, she was particular about those she loved and believe me, you’d know in a heartbeat when there was no way to win her affection! When she loved, she loved loyally for life and through thick and thin.
We are immensely grateful to the entire Berlin (NJ) Nursing Home Evergreen team: the caring nurses, CNAs and aides who loved and cared for her these past two+ years, the activities team who made life fun under extraordinary circumstances, the Kitchen team who made sure she enjoyed great food, the Laundry team who laundered her clothes to perfection and the Samaritan Hospice team who guided Sally through this transition while providing love and support to her family.
Sally was predeceased by her parents, Roger and Marjorie Stillman. She is survived by her sister, Jane Kummel; daughter, Meg (Dulick) Paier, son, John Dawkins; grandsons, Matthew (Jamie), Joshua (Heather), and Steven (Annie) Berube. Her great children were her blessing: Mattie Rose and Paisley Lynn Dawkins, Harrison and Easton Dawkins, and Tommy Berube.
She will be loved and missed always.
